## Ownership

Offline mode in the Fernwatch survey app covers queued submissions, local photo caching, and conflict resolution on reconnect. Changes to the sync protocol must be reviewed before merge, and any schema migration affecting the on-device store needs a rollback plan documented in the sync notes. For design questions raised at the weekly sync, direct them to the owner named below.

signatory, fajef-yafof: Wenix Quenath

## Step 2: Repoint the tide-table widget

For this week's sync: the TideLine widget moves off the legacy harbor-data poller and onto the new prediction API. Embed codes stay the same; only the backend endpoint and caching layer change. Widgets left on the old poller will show stale tables after the 15th, so coordinate customer comms accordingly. Once repointed, each widget instance should boot with the configuration values listed below.

settings of yawif-yafop:
[druys]
port = 9000
region = south-3
host = druys.zemvarsoft.internal
team = frador
timeout_ms = 3000
retries = 4

## Tuning

The receipt mailer (Almsgate) batches donation receipts and sends through the Thornquay relay. On-call: if the queue backs up, resist the urge to crank batch size — the relay rate-limits per connection, and bigger batches just mean bigger retries. Scale worker count first, then shorten the flush interval. Dedupe window must stay longer than the retry horizon or donors get duplicate receipts, which generates tickets. All knobs live in one place and are read at worker start. Current production values follow.

tuning table, kajop-yafof:
QUOTAS = {
    "wenath": 10,
    "ulaael": 5,
}

Action item (from incident IN-Harborlight outage): Add a circuit breaker around calls to the Mistvale pricing API. Open after five consecutive failures, half-open probe every 30 seconds, serve cached quotes while open. Owner: platform team, due end of sprint. New folks: breaker conventions and tuning defaults are documented on the page below.

wiki page, bahof-tajef: https://harbor.crelvostack.local/secrets/deploy/spaces/merge_requests/352483d166532f3d